This is just a variation on a fish pie (one of my favourite dishes) which came to mind (and then to table) when our third daughter, Meriel, went through a phase of not liking potato-topped pies. It’s rather good, and very simple to make.

You can use either smoked cod or smoked haddock, but I prefer to use cod because of the large and juicy flakes of fish. It’s good with a tomato salad. I use pasta shells or bows for this dish.
